#include
void setup() {
Serial.begin (9600)
while (!Serial)
Serial.println ("=== Selamat Datang di indomaker ===")
Serial.println ("Mencari alamat I2C")
Serial.println ()
Serial.println ("I2C scanner. Proses Scan ...")
byte count = 0
Wire.begin()
for (byte i = 8 i < 120 i++)
{
Wire.beginTransmission (i)
if (Wire.endTransmission () == 0)
{
Serial.print ("Alamat I2C : ")
Serial.print (i, DEC)
Serial.print (" (0x")
Serial.print (i, HEX)
Serial.println (")")
count++
delay (1)
}
}
Serial.println ("Selesai.")
Serial.print (count, DEC)
Serial.println (" device(s).")
}
void loop() {}
sumber dan tutorial lengkap bisa dilihat di http://indomaker.com/product/blog/tutorial-mencari-alamat-i2c-pada-lcd/
Arduino
Komentar